Re: Problem with F:/ and /cygdrive/f/


On Fri, Jan 12, 2001 at 01:55:12PM -0500, Christopher Faylor wrote:
>On Fri, Jan 12, 2001 at 12:33:25PM -0500, Earnie Boyd wrote:
>>"Larry Hall (RFK Partners, Inc)" wrote:
>>> At 11:54 AM 1/12/2001, Joey Mukherjee wrote:
>>> >I have a program which works perfectly when I tell it to read from a file at
>>> >/cygdrive/f/ .  However, when I set the directory to F:/, the program no
>>> >longer works.
>>>
>>> The output of cygcheck -s -r -v and a test case showing the problem would be
>>> helpful.
>>> 
>>
>>Not for this Larry.
>>
>>FAQ ALERT!!
>>
>>If you access a file via it's drive letter name, it will open it in text
>>mode by default.  Chris, will adding binmode to CYGWIN help in this
>>case?
>
>Hmm.  Maybe.  I don't know for sure.
>
>I'm not sure that I knew this either but now that I think of it, you're
>probably right Earnie.  It's unfortunate and surprising behavior.  I'll
>have to think about the best way to fix this.

Again, I catch myself for typing while in a conference call.

By "this", I meant the fact that x: stuff always defaults to text mode.
That is surprising behavior and I'm going to do something about it.
